html5--7-33 阶段练习5
总结:
1、JS中可以递归函数
2、js中数组对象array的使用
学习要点
- 综合运用学过的知识完成三个综合小练习,巩固学过的知识。
阶段小练习5-1:使用递归算法计算n的阶乘:n!
两点提示:
- 函数的递归就是函数自己调用自己本身。
- n!=n*(n-1)! (n-1)!=(n-1)*(n-2)!......1!=1
阶段小练习5-2:输出1000--9999直接的所有回文
两点提示:
- Math.floor()方法可以将浮点数取整,比如Math.floor(3.6)==3;仅暂作了解;后续课程还会详细讲解相关内容。/li>
- 回文数是一个十进制数字正着读和倒着读都相同,比如:1001;1221;3223.........
阶段小练习5-3:利用循环函数输出字符“*”,构成一个圣诞树的形状
两点提示:
- 每一行的空格数等于行高减去一:h-1
- 每一行的星号数等于 2n-1;n为行数